Unicode uses 瓦 as a Kangxi radical category. Its reference meaning is tile; earthenware pottery; girl. The relationship to an individual character may be semantic, historical, or primarily classificatory.

瓶píngbottle, jug, pitcher, vaseDetails+
Formation: Phonosemantic compound. 瓦 represents the meaning and 并 represents the sound. Simplified form of 缾.
- 瓦Semantic componentroof tile; (pottery)
- 并Phonetic componentalso; furthermore; simultaneously, join

瓷cíchina, crockery, porcelainDetails+
Formation: Phonosemantic compound. 瓦 represents the meaning and 次 represents the sound.
- 瓦Semantic componentroof tile; (pottery)
- 次Phonetic componenttime; next; second
